Q: What kind of insurance do I need for a leased vehicle?
A: If you're leasing a vehicle, the requirements are usually a bit higher than standard coverage. In most cases, you'll need liability, comprehensive, and collision coverage, and the leasing company may need to be listed on your policy. Q: What's included in renters insurance coverage?

Q: Do you have to have home insurance?
A: Homeowners insurance requirements can vary depending on your state and situation, but most lenders will require it if you have home financing.
